1

About rank

News Discuss 
A placement in relation to others greater or reduced, showing the great importance or authority of the person owning it: Find out who your on-line competitors are, and engineer by far the most thriving factors of such ways into your Search engine optimisation system. Manual penalties outcome from a human https://www-user.pas.rochester.edu/~dmw/cgi-bin/twiki/bin/view/Sandbox/LearnAboutAutomatingYouCryptoCurrencyTradingWithCoinrule

Comments

    No HTML

    HTML is disabled


Who Upvoted this Story